
Army Moves Ahead With Delay-Plagued General Dynamics Ammo Plant
🤖AI Özeti
The US Army has decided to move forward with a $591 million contract with General Dynamics Corp. to initiate production at a new artillery-ammunition factory. This decision comes after significant delays raised concerns about the project's viability, leading to a review of its future. Despite these challenges, the Army is committed to advancing the project, indicating a need for enhanced ammunition production capabilities.
